Output e8e5cffb68a1ff88794ad4b4bf750b7018abd1d08f42bf3a662bb1961659a3c3:26

value
362000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6bf1f77a11f60f175680d0d96d388edd624709ab OP_EQUAL
address
3BXn6DCQsuaCyf63BV5pe5Fo8x4pU5X93E
transaction
e8e5cffb68a1ff88794ad4b4bf750b7018abd1d08f42bf3a662bb1961659a3c3
spent
true